About This Facility

Located in Zanesville, Ohio, Muskingum Behavioral Health is dedicated to providing a wide array of services aimed at tackling substance use issues, offering transitional housing solutions, and addressing co-occurring disorders for both adults and children. The center features several program options to suit varying needs, including intensive outpatient, outpatient, and regular outpatient treatments. Their therapeutic approaches are diverse and include methods like anger management, cognitive behavioral therapy, and brief interventions, all designed to facilitate recovery and improve mental health. Recognizing the unique challenges faced by different populations, Muskingum Behavioral Health offers specialized programs tailored specifically for active duty military personnel, adolescents, and adult men. Importantly, their services are inclusive, aiming to serve individuals of all genders, including adults and seniors. At the heart of Muskingum Behavioral Health's philosophy is a commitment to quality care. They emphasize crafting personalized treatment plans that cater to the specific needs and circumstances of each individual, thereby supporting those on their journey to recovery from addiction and mental health challenges.
